Pakistan’s hilly areas receive first pre-winter snowfall

The hilly regions of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a experienced their first pre-winter snowfall of the year, significantly lowering temperatures.

In Mansehra, the Kaghan Valley was blanketed in snow, causing road blockages. The snowfall began around 3 pm and continued sporadically throughout the day, bringing a chill to the air.

Authorities took the precaution of closing the Mansehra-Naran-Jalkhad road to all traffic at Babusar Top. Similarly, the MNJ road connecting Khyber Pakhtunkhwa with Gilgit-Baltistan was impassable, with police restricting access for motorists and passenger coaches beyond the Battakundi area. The heavy snowfall also covered the surroundings of Loluputsar Lake and Babusar Top.

The upper parts of the Hazara division also received light rain, offering some relief from the dry weather. Hilly areas such as Spenghar, Gamtal, and Lilownai experienced snowfall, while rain-drenched areas including Bisham, Alpuri, Puran, Chakiser, Shahpur, Dandai, Martung, and other parts of the district.

The rain disrupted the supply of electricity in Bisham city and its vicinity.

In unfortunate news for farmers, hailstorms damaged standing crops in various areas, including Kamali Haleemzai, Gandawo Halimzai, and Pandiali, posing challenges for agricultural communities in the region.
